Transaction 25f526b177fc69a0c62b33e75ec834264de93be4e7bc465fb85ad3f16a56783a
1 Input
1 Output
-
25f526b177fc69a0c62b33e75ec834264de93be4e7bc465fb85ad3f16a56783a:0
- value
- 2223240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c18c25ab2c37e7389512bac2738267a44802c96 OP_EQUAL
- address
- 34FaWDNbg5bNNhjbQ8XBZ5tu5W6krK1pWb